۞ So I call the placement of the stars to witness -- 75 And that is indeed a tremendous oath, if you understand. 76 it is surely a noble Koran 77 In a Book well-guarded (with Allah in the heaven i.e. Al-Lauh Al-Mahfuz). 78 Which none toucheth save the purified, 79 It is a revelation sent down from the Lord of the worlds. 80 Would you, now, look down with disdain on a tiding like this, 81 And make it your provision that ye should belie it? 82 Why can you not help a soul dying 83 And you at that time look on-- 84 at that moment when We are closer to him than you, although you do not see (Us) 85 Then why do you not, if you are not to be recompensed, 86 do you not restore his soul, if you are truthful? 87 But if he [the dying person] is one of those brought near to God, 88 Then breath of life, and plenty, and a Garden of delight. 89 And if one happens to be of those who have attained to righteousness, 90 (For him is the salutation), "Peace be unto thee", from the Companions of the Right Hand. 91 But if he is of the deniers and the errants, 92 there shall be a hospitality of boiling water, 93 And roasting in a Blaze. 94 Verily, this is indeed the truth of truths! 95 Extol, then, the limitless glory of thy Sustainer's mighty name! 96
Almighty God's Truth.
End of Surah: The Inevitable (Al-Waaqe'ah). Sent down in Mecca after T H (Taa Haa) before The Poets (Alshu'araa')
